Precision farming coordinator gender statistics
35.7% of precision farming coordinators are women and 64.3% of precision farming coordinators are men.
- Male, 64.3%
- Female, 35.7%

Precision farming coordinator gender pay gap
Women earn 97¢ for every $1 earned by men
Male income
$36,956
Female income
$35,729

Precision farming coordinator dem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among precision farming coordinators is White, which makes up 56.5% of all precision farming coordinators. Comparatively, 16.7% of precision farming coordinators are Hispanic or Latino and 10.5% of precision farming coordinators are Asian.
- White, 56.5%
- Hispanic or Latino, 16.7%
- Asian, 10.5%
- Black or African American, 9.4%
- Unknown, 5.8%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 1.1%

Precision farming coordinator educational attainment
The most common degree for precision farming coordinators is bachelor's degree, with 57% of precision farming coordinators earning that degree. The second and third most common degree levels are master's degree degree at 19% and master's degree degree at 17%.
- Bachelor's, 57%
- Master's, 19%
- Associate, 17%
- High School Diploma, 4%
- Other Degrees, 3%
